Remote and hybrid classrooms lose the parts of in-person teaching that are hardest to replace — a teacher walking a 3D model, students collaborating around the same object — unless the virtual classroom actually puts everyone in the same shared space instead of on a grid of video tiles.
What I built
An educational VR platform that turns lessons into shared, interactive virtual sessions across Oculus Quest, HP and HTC headsets, and Android devices, so schools aren’t locked into a single hardware vendor. Built in Unity with Photon Networking for the multi-user session layer, React and Three.js for companion web tooling, and Blender-authored environments and VR SDK integrations across the supported headsets, giving educators and students shared spaces for immersive teaching, learning, and collaboration regardless of which device they log in from.

Outcome
A cross-headset, cross-platform classroom shell built to prove that structured, multi-user immersive teaching doesn’t have to lock a school into one hardware vendor.
